The Importance of Swimming Pool Safety Fences
There are many reasons why swimming pool safety fences are a good idea. One reason is that these fences keep small children from accessing the pool area. Another reason is that these fences keep foraging animals out of the pool area as well. In addition, a fence adds to the beauty of your swimming pool area. Not only that, but a fence that is high enough will provide lots of privacy. For these reasons, all homeowners with a swimming pool should seriously consider installing a safety fence if they don't already have one.
There are all kinds of safety fences that can be used. You can go for traditional chain link and use a padlock to keep people from accessing the pool area. The only problem with this is the lack of privacy. People can see through the open chain links. For privacy and safety, choose wood or a composite material. Make sure the planks are placed close together so that people cannot see through them. The average height for a privacy fence is about six feet. You can use a padlock for this type of fence as well. There are even pool fence alarms that will sound if anyone tries to break into your pool area.
A swimming pool fence doesn't have to be a lot of hassle. Many home improvement stores sell great do-it-yourself kits for homeowners who want to put up a safe boundary without a lot of work or expense. If you want something that is beautiful and long lasting, you may want to hire a contractor to install a composite wood fence. Composite wood is basically a blend of high quality wood and plastic which makes for the most durable and maintenance free fence you can get. You don't have to worry about damage from moisture or sunlight when you use a composite material for your safety fence.
Swimming pool safety fences are not the only precaution you should take when making your pool area more safe. You should also utilize a cover for your pool. This also helps prevent accidental falls into the pool and even prevents animals from entering the pool. Believe it or not some people without pool covers have gone to their pool to find families of ducks or geese swimming there, which can get messy. As mentioned before, a pool alarm is a good idea, especially if you have small children. If a child tries to access the pool area without the adult who controls the alarm, the alarm will sound. It is another way to add safety to your pool, which is the most important thing.
